Indførelsen
HP Services Scan-driveren er en virtuel driver, der automatisk installeres på HP-enheder via Windows Update under den indledende opstartsproces. Selvom det muliggør specifik enhedsadministration og funktionalitet, kan der være scenarier, hvor it-administratorer skal fjerne eller forhindre geninstallation af denne driver for at strømline enhedens ydeevne eller tilpasse sig organisationens politikker.
Denne artikel indeholder detaljerede instruktioner til:
Fjernelse af HP Services Scan-driveren ved hjælp af Pnputil-kommandoer eller et automatiseret PowerShell-script.
Blokering af driveren fra geninstallation via værktøjer som WSUS, SCCM, Intune eller gruppepolitik.
Det udstyrer it-administratorer med de nødvendige trin til at opretholde et rent, kompatibelt enhedsmiljø, samtidig med at det sikres, at uønskede drivere ikke påvirker enhedens ydeevne eller administrationsarbejdsgange.
Mulighed 1: Fjernelse af driveren fra enheden via Pnputil
Hver komponent- og udvidelsesdriver skal fjernes, startende med alle komponentdriverne.
Sådan fjernes komponentdriverne:
1. Kør 'pnputil /enum-drivers > out.txt'.
2. Åbn out.txt og identificer alle drivere med originalt navn: 'hpsvcsscancomp.inf'.
3. Bemærk det tilsvarende offentliggjorte navn (dvs. oem##.inf).
4. For hver identificeret driver skal du køre 'pnputil /delete-driver oem##.inf /uninstall'.
Sådan fjerner du udvidelsesdriverne:
Gentag trin 2-4 ovenfor, men identificer i stedet alle drivere med det oprindelige navn: 'hpsvcsscanext.inf'.
Mulighed 2: Kør PowerShell-scriptet
Download PowerShell-scriptet til fjernelse af installation herfra , eller opret et PowerShell-script med følgende trin. Når scriptet er oprettet, skal du udføre scriptet for at fjerne driverne automatisk:
ekko "Fjernelse af komponentdrivere..."
(pnputil /enum-drivers | out-string) -split '\r\n\r\n' | ? { $_ -match 'hpsvcsscancomp.inf' } | % {
# Uddrag OEM-nummer...
hvis($_ -match "oem(?<OEM>\d+?)\.inf") {
$oem_number = $matches["OEM"]
echo "fjerner oem${oem_number}.inf:"
pnputil /delete-driver "oem${oem_number}.inf" /uninstall
start-dvale -s 5
}
else {
# noget gik galt
echo "Kunne ikke få oem# fra pnputil. Fjern venligst manuelt"
}
}
echo "færdig med at fjerne komponentdrivere"
ekko "Fjernelse af udvidelsesdrivere..."
(pnputil /enum-drivers | out-string) -split '\r\n\r\n' | ? { $_ -match 'hpsvcsscanext.inf' } | % {
# Uddrag OEM-nummer...
hvis($_ -match "oem(?<OEM>\d+?)\.inf") {
$oem_number = $matches["OEM"]
pnputil /delete-driver "oem${oem_number}.inf" /uninstall
start-dvale -s 5
}
else {
# noget gik galt
echo "Kunne ikke få oem# fra pnputil. Fjern venligst manuelt"
}
}
echo "færdig med at fjerne udvidelsesdrivere"
Echo "Fjernelse af driver fuldført"
Deaktivering af Windows Update til HP Services Scan
Fjernelse af driveren forhindrer ikke Windows Update (WU) i at geninstallere driveren under den næste opdateringskontrol. Dette kan gøres ved at administrere WU via et værktøj som WSUS, SCCM eller Intune for manuelt at blokere HP Services Scan-driveren fra at blive implementeret på de administrerede enheder.
Sådan afinstalleres HP Services Scan Driver med gruppepolitik:
Åbn konsollen til administration af gruppepolitik ved at skrive
gpmc.msc
ved kommandoprompten på Active Directory (AD)-domænecontrolleren.Opret et nyt GPO (eller rediger et eksisterende), og link det til den relevante organisationsenhed (OU), der indeholder de computere, hvor du vil deaktivere HP Services Scan Driver.
Gå til Computerkonfiguration > politikker > administrative skabeloner > system - > enhedsinstallation > enhedsinstallationsbegrænsninger.
Dobbeltklik på Forbyd installation af enheder, der matcher et af disse enheds-id'er, og indstil den til Aktiveret.
Markér Gælder også for matchende enheder, der allerede er installeret.
Klik på Vis..., og tilføj SWC\HPTPSH000C-hardware-id'et.